Recognizing Typical Flat Roofing Issues
When it comes to flat roofs, knowing the common concerns can save you money and time down the line. One significant issue is ponding water, which happens when water accumulates in low areas, potentially bring about leakages. You'll likewise intend to expect blistering, where bubbles create in the roofing material, jeopardizing its integrity. Another concern is membrane damages, commonly brought on by extreme weather or improper installation. This can bring about leaks and cracks, so it is very important to address it swiftly. Flashing failures around roof covering edges and penetrations can also cause significant water damage if left unchecked. Additionally, debris buildup can impede appropriate water drainage, aggravating other problems. By understanding these usual troubles, you can take proactive actions to preserve your level roof and avoid pricey repairs in the future. Normal upkeep and timely repair work will certainly extend its life expectancy and maintain your home safe from water damages.

Choosing the Right Repair Materials
Selecting the best repair products for your level roof is vital to ensuring a long-lasting solution. Begin by taking into consideration the type of roof you have-- whether it's EPDM, TPO, or built-up roofing-- as each product has certain compatible repair service choices. For small spots, you might choose a self-adhesive membrane or roof tape, which can give a reliable and fast option. If you're dealing with larger locations, fluid roofing system finishings can use a seamless barrier that prolongs the life of your roof.Don' t fail to remember to factor in your regional environment. In locations with hefty rainfall, pick materials with excellent water resistance. For high UV exposure, UV-stabilized choices work best. Always prioritize top quality products over more affordable alternatives; buying long lasting materials currently can save you time and cash over time. By picking the right products, you'll guarantee your repair service stands strong versus the get more components.

Fixing Blisters and Bubbles
Addressing them promptly can protect against extra substantial damages down the line when you see sores or bubbles creating on your flat roofing system. First, determine the dimension of the blister. For small sores, you can just cut a tiny X in the facility to launch trapped air and moisture. Use roofing concrete over the cut, pushing it down securely to assure an excellent seal.For larger sores, you could need to remove the damaged area totally. Very carefully reduced around the blister and raise it away, cleaning the area below. When tidy, place a spot of roof covering material over the exposed location, guaranteeing it overlaps the sides. Protect it with roofing cement, smoothing every little thing down to get rid of air pockets.Finally, always look for any underlying concerns that may have caused the blistering, such as bad installation or trapped moisture. Resolving these can prolong the life of your roofing system.

Exactly how Usually Should I Examine My Apartment Roof Covering?
You must evaluate your flat roofing system at the very least twice a year, preferably in springtime and autumn (flat roof repair). Check after severe climate occasions to capture any potential issues early and keep its integrity effectively.

Can I Fix a Flat Roof Covering in Winter Months?
Yes, you can repair a level roofing in winter months, however it's challenging. Cold temperatures may impact materials' attachment and healing. Make sure you use items made for reduced temperatures to achieve an effective repair work.
What Are the Indicators My Roofing System Needs Immediate Fixing?
You ought to look for indications like leaks, water stains, sagging locations, or harmed blinking. If you observe any one of these problems, it's vital to address them immediately to avoid further damages and costly repair work.
How Much Time Do Flat Roofing System Repairs Typically Last?
Flat roofing repair work typically last anywhere from five to fifteen years, depending upon the products used and the high quality of the installment. Regular maintenance can prolong their life-span, so keep an eye on your roofing's problem.
